About

Smith, Brown & Groover, Inc. (d/b/a SBG Wealth Management) provides discretionary investment advice and portfolio management to individuals (including high‑net‑worth clients), trusts, estates, charitable organizations and corporations. The firm charges percentage‑of‑AUM fees, manages accounts using custodial and clearing relationships with National Financial Services, and also offers transactions in mutual funds, exchange‑listed securities, annuities and insurance products.

SBG emphasizes continuous and regular account supervision and constructs portfolios tailored to each client’s objectives, using a mix of charting, fundamental and technical analysis and generally holding individual equities for the long term (one year or more). Reviews occur at least quarterly (with off‑cycle reviews triggered by concentrated positions or major events), the firm aggregates trades for block execution, and it may hold mutual funds in share classes where trail compensation can affect fee treatment.

The firm is atypical among peers in operating primarily as a FINRA‑registered broker‑dealer (about 55% of its business) while also providing advisory services, and it discloses the ability to receive insurance and mutual‑fund trail compensation and to deduct fees from brokerage accounts. SBG has a disclosed 2024 FINRA Letter of Acceptance, Waiver and Consent concerning a recommended trading strategy in a non‑traditional ETP and related supervisory failures, a regulatory matter prospective clients may weigh alongside the firm’s stated fiduciary procedures.

Fee options

Percentage

1.0% of assets under management per annum, payable quarterly (.0025 per quarter)

Other

Account minimum: $50,000
